Snoop Dogg Held Overnight in Sweden

Police in Sweden held Snoop Dogg overnight because he was thought to have been using illegal drugs. According to a police spokesman, he was later released after being questioned and having to submit to drug tests.

Snoop Dogg was stopped by police around 1:30am in the Swedish capital while he was in route to a party after a concert. A female cohort and Snoop Dogg had been believed by police to be under the influence of a drug so it was then they were taken to a police station.

There had also been another person in the vehicle with Snoop Dogg and his female companion but the Stockholm police have not released the identity of that woman.

Snoop Dogg appears to be the latest international artist to get into trouble after a concert in Sweden. Frontman for Babyshambles, Pete Doherty was fined after a concert in June 2006 after cocaine was found in his system. Axle Rose also had a run-in with a hotel security guard in Sweden during the same month and had to spend a day in jail with which he was released after paying a fine.

Most drug transgressions though are punished with fines, despite the fact that Sweden does have some of the strictest drug laws in Europe.

According to Matts Brannlund of the Stockholm police, Snoop Dogg was released just a little after 5am but he could still face a fine if his drug test comes back positive.

Brannlund could not say as to what kind of drug was found or whether or not it belonged to Snoop Dogg or not. Although a small amount of an unspecified narcotic had been discovered in the car.

Reuters quoted Brannlund saying " He was arrested for use of narcotics. It's illegal in Sweden to use them, even to have it in your system. You can see that a person indicates that he has used narcotics in looking at his eyes or his movements. (Police) suspected that he had taken drugs."
